While the men’s Nathan’s Hot Dog Eating Contest was cancelled, the women’s event was conducted on Tuesday, and Miki Sudo was declared the winner on July 4 at Coney Island.

Meet Miki Sudo: Champion of Nathan’s Hot Dog Eating Contest for Women

Sudo successfully defended her championship title by consuming 39 and the renowned contest before a typhoon forced the cancellation of the men’s event. Sudo initially believed she consumed 37 hot dogs. However, a judge’s count revealed that she consumed so many hot dogs so quickly that some of them were not tallied. Her final tally was 39 and a half in less than ten minutes.

It was extremely close. The evaluators had difficulty keeping up” MC George Shea told the tense gathering awaiting the outcome. “At the end of the day, one of these eaters had 39.5 calories and the other had 33.5.”

Mayoi Ebihara and Michelle Lesco placed second and third, respectively. Ebihara consumed 33 and a half hot dogs, while Lesco consumed 24 and a quarters.

Who is Miki Sudo?

Miki Sudo has nine Nathan’s titles to his name. She has the world record for consuming six hot dogs in one minute. She is 37 years old and from Port Richey, Florida. “39 is a small number, I apologise!” Sudo said. “I would not have left a partially consumed hot dog on the table.”

Originally, Sudo intended to consume 50 hotdogs today, but the heat and humidity appeared to take a toll on all of the competitors. Her personal best stands at 48 hot dogs.

In 2014, she dethroned Sonya Thomas, who had won the women’s tournament since its inception in 2011.

She was born to an American mother of European descent and a Japanese father. She moved to Japan with her family when she was five years old and resided there for seven years before returning to the United States.

In 2021, she was unable to compete due to her pregnancy. However, she returned to reclaim her throne a year ago and has been unbeaten ever since.
